Are you a professional on the Autism Spectrum?

Do you have issues at your workplace that you would like to discuss?

Would you like to talk to professionals on the spectrum who are going though similar experiences?

Meet with other professionals on the spectrum to discuss a variety of workplace issues.

Meeting will be on Zoom (link will be sent out after RSVP)

Group meets on the 4th Wednesday of every month at 6:00 PM

Environmental Chemical Sensitivities
For the safety and comfort of those with chemical and environmental sensitivities, Independence First requests that when attending agency-sponsored events, please refrain from using any perfumed products such as scented soaps, deodorants, perfumes, colognes and heavily scented fabric softeners. To maintain a smoke-free environment, please also refrain from smoking in paths of travel and doorways.
